TITLE: Serene Suspension
This is a series of real levitation photography with no props or layer masking editing. The idea of levitation has always fascinated me and the process of capturing these images provided a very fun challenge. In this series my subjects find themselves suspended in the air in a state of serene calm. Of the many photo shoots where I asked my subject to jump in the air I choose for this series the images with subjects where their natural expressions and postures seem effortless during their exertion. Capturing this serene expression during suspension is possible by watching for the decisive moment where the body and mind relaxes in the idea that it is actually floating during the split second before it comes back to earth.
AUTHOR: Everett Kohinke (United States)
Being an adventurous young gymnast who loved to explore the city as well as nature I wanted to document my explorations and so my first camera was naturally a GoPro Hero. The playful and energetic process of using the GoPro, which was supposed to just be about capturing stunts on film, ended up igniting my passion for photography. The timing of my new found love was perfect to take full advantage of photography courses in school and from there the world opened up for me. I find I enjoy photography mostly because I draw parallels between myself and all the individuals I come in contact with. Every person I meet and every intimate moment I capture is reflective of my personal growth as an artist. From there my combined love of photography, music, art and people lead me to create the Kudzu Community a platform to promote up and coming artists. My fellow artists are my favorite subjects as I enjoy finding their truth through images that can represent their message to the world.
